MIND YOUR MODULES
As a vendor whose optical test equipment is used by product manufacturers in the design and pre-deployment phases, Tektronix is not always directly affected by every rise and dip in the carrier market. But there was no escaping the broad industry downturn of last year.

Layoffs at some of its top manufacturer customers such as Nortel Networks left a glut of test equipment on the market and in Tektronix product inventories, said P.J. Kleffner, optical regional marketing manager of the Americas for Tektronix. Though the company is beginning to see more activity, carriers still need to reduce capital expenses. And ultimately, the pressure is on vendors like Tektronix to respond.
The company recently announced the OTS 92000 jitter test module for its OTS product family, as well as new 10 Gb/s Ethernet and G.709 spec optical sampling modules for its CSA/TDS 8000B signal analyzer system. “The module oriented approach allows us to respond more quickly to the need for new testing applications and helps our customers avoid the cost of having to buy whole new systems,” Kleffner said.
Meanwhile, Tektronix expects that the gig-E module will come at the right time for many of its traditional manufacturer customers, which are now being called on by carriers to integrate optical solutions with standard end user technology such as Ethernet.
The gig-E module also may help Tektronix broaden its customer base to the relatively young realm of optical Ethernet vendors, a market where it is just beginning to make headway.
— Dan O'Shea
